On the 13th of March 2025, Songs of the Nearby Earth (SONE) project of the landscape pilot of Jerez de la Frontera was presented in the 15th European Meeting on Science, Technology and InnovationTransfiere in the roundtable  “Andalucia Knowledge: Oportunidades en Horizonte Europa: Cluster 2. Cultura, creatividad y sociedad inclusiva”.  Sergio Rodríguez Estévez from NOMAD GARDEN represented PALIMPSEST, and the session was moderated by Jaime Durán (Técnico de Innovación y Transferencia de Andalucía TRADE). It also included Carolina Rodríguez (Punto Nacional de Contacto de Clúster 2 de HE de Andalucía TRADE) and Adeline Marcos (Experta de comité y NCP de FECYT).
